The Huia was a native bird that sadly went extinct in 1924 due to predation by introduced mammals and to a lesser degree human interference. In Maori culture the Huia symbolised nobility, leadership and hierarchy. In creating these beautiful earrings I am honouring the bird and the strong symbolism it has for New Zealand culture.
